You'll be perfectly placed for enjoying the many charms of Camden at this quiet, three-bedroom home, ideally located a quick stroll from the harbor, the beach, and fantastic restaurants in one of Midcoast Maine's most beautiful villages.
The Wheelhouse sits just around the corner from Laite Memorial Beach and less than half a mile from the heart of downtown Camden with its picturesque harbor and world-class restaurants. It's a place to spend your days kayaking on Penobscot Bay, hiking at Camden Hills State Park, and taking scenic drives along the Midcoast.
This two-story home is a great escape for couples and families alike, welcoming you back from your daily excursions with a shaded front porch, a back patio, and a yard where you can play lawn games or take afternoon naps in the hammock. Inside, the house features nautical-inspired decor throughout, with a well-equipped kitchen, a dining room lined with windows, and a living room with a gas fireplace where you can play board games and stream your favorite movies. A washer/dryer and a pair of desk workspaces are provided for your convenience as well.
THINGS TO KNOW The second and third bedrooms are connected by folding doors. Please note that your dog must be kept leashed.

About the area
Camden
Located in Camden, this holiday home is in a rural area and by the sea. Camden Opera House and Carver Hill Gallery are cultural highlights, and some of the area's landmarks include High Street Historic District and Camden Public Library. Golfer's Crossing Mini Golf and Oakland Park Bowling Lanes are also worth visiting. Relax and indulge in the area's winery tours, or seek out an adventure with hiking/biking trails and mountain biking nearby.
